EU Investment Capacity Group’s First Online Meeting on the Multiannual Financial Framework (MFF)

The European Parliament has started preparing for the discussions on the next Multiannual Financial Framework (MFF). With growing demands on the EU budget, from green and digital transitions to defence, competitiveness, and cohesion, there is a strong need for a well-balanced, long-term and forward-looking EU financing strategy. 

The EU Investment Capacity Group is an initiative by the Foundation for European Progressive Studies (FEPS) and the Friedrich-Ebert-Stiftung (FES) that aims to stimulate the discussion and elaboration of policy proposals within the progressive family to feed into the MFF debate. It provides an informal space for the exchange of ideas, proposals and information related to the upcoming debate on the EU Budget and other EU financial and investment policies. 

This first closed-door brainstorming meeting served as a starting point for exchanging views on the key challenges and opportunities ahead, identifying priorities for the parliamentary debates, and shaping the Group’s approach and priority topics.

To kick off the discussion, MEP and S&D Rapporteur on the MFF Carla Tavares provided input on the INI report of the European Parliament, followed by reactions from Margarida Marques and Marco Buti, Professor, European University Institute (EUI), among other participants. Afterwards, the Group brainstormed on its priority topics and activities for 2025.
